WebIn 1854 the Lightning sailed 436 miles in a day, at an average speed of 18 1/2 knots. By 1840, however, it was clear that the last glorious days of the sailing ship were at hand. Pure sailing ships were in active use for another generation, while the earliest steamships were being launched. WebShips in both the Mediterranean and the north were single-masted until about 1400 ce and likely as well to be rigged for one basic type of sail.
